Learning Objectives
5 objectives- Understand the structure, roles, and dynamics of the journalism industry.
- Apply effective research methods and ethical standards in journalistic practice.
- Develop storytelling skills and multimedia techniques for diverse journalism formats.
- Utilize data journalism and visualization tools to enhance reporting accuracy and impact.
- Plan, execute, and present a comprehensive investigative journalism capstone project.
Content Outline
PreviewUnit 2589: Comprehensive Journalism Studies
1. Understanding the Journalism Industry
- Overview of journalism: history and evolution
- Types of journalism: print, broadcast, online, and niche journalism
- Roles within the industry: reporters, editors, producers, and freelancers
- Media ownership, regulation, and economic models
- Current trends and challenges in journalism
2. Research Methods in Journalism
- Primary vs secondary research
- Interview techniques and source evaluation
- Fact-checking and verification processes
- Using archives, public records, and databases
- Digital research tools and resources
3. Ethics and Legal Considerations in Journalism
- Core ethical principles: truth, fairness, accountability
- Privacy, defamation, and libel laws
- Copyright and intellectual property rights
- Handling conflicts of interest and sensitive information
- Press freedom and censorship issues
4. Storytelling Techniques in Journalism
- Narrative structures: inverted pyramid, chronological, feature style
- Writing for different platforms and audiences
- Crafting compelling leads and headlines
- Use of quotes, anecdotes, and descriptive language
- Balancing objectivity and voice
5. Data Journalism and Visualization
- Introduction to data journalism: importance and applications
- Collecting and cleaning data
- Basic data analysis techniques
- Visualizing data: charts, graphs, infographics
- Tools for data visualization (e.g., Tableau, Infogram)
6. Multimedia Production in Journalism
- Elements of multimedia storytelling: text, images, audio, video
- Basics of photography and videography
- Audio recording and editing fundamentals
- Integrating multimedia into news stories
- Platforms and software for multimedia production
7. Audience Engagement and Social Media in Journalism
- Understanding audience demographics and preferences
- Strategies for engaging audiences across platforms
- Social media as a journalistic tool
- Managing digital reputation and feedback
- Metrics and analytics for measuring engagement
8. Investigative Journalism and Reporting
- Principles and techniques of investigative reporting
- Planning and conducting in-depth investigations
- Risk assessment and safety considerations
- Collaborating with editors and legal teams
- Case studies of impactful investigative journalism
9. Capstone Project Proposal Development
- Identifying a relevant and feasible journalism topic
- Crafting research questions and objectives
- Designing methodology and resource planning
- Ethical and legal considerations for the project
- Preparing a project timeline and milestones
10. Capstone Project Execution and Presentation
- Conducting research and gathering information
- Producing a multimedia investigative report
- Incorporating feedback and revisions
- Preparing for oral and digital presentation
- Reflecting on learning and project outcomes
